1 / 4

Why Devops is Essential for App Development.

DevOps is essential for app development because it helps to ensure that applications are delivered quickly and efficiently. It also helps to reduce the number of errors that can occur during the development process. By automating the process of testing and deployment, DevOps can help to speed up the overall development cycle. This can save time and money for businesses, as well as improve the quality of the final product.

mithran
Download Presentation

Why Devops is Essential for App Development.

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Nowadays, DevOps services are essential for every mobile app development company. It delivers faster, better, high-quality scalable solutions during the app development process. DevOps is a modern approach in mobile app development that enables seamless application offer from creation to deployment. These DevOps approaches help to remove the barriers and migrate the traditional method to the agile software development method. In this blog, we will briefly explain why DevOps is essential for the app development process. Why DevOps Approaches is Essential for App Development Process The implementation of DevOps in mobile app development helps to integrate the overall process and deliver quality solutions to your business. Here, are listed six essential reasons why DevOps is essential for the app development process. Continuous Planning Continuous planning is the process of updating the regular plan continuously and adjusting it to the business requirements. The main goal is to improve the software quality and find out the issues before delivering them to the end-user. Continuous Integration

  2. Continuous Integration (CI) is the process of automatically creating & testing the software when a team member makes changes to version control. It mainly focuses on frequent error-free releases. The continuous integration tool ensures that the issues are in the early stages of the development cycle. Continuous Testing Continuous Testing is an important part of the app development process. This basic goal is to test the process frequently and quickly. It helps to identify the bugs and issues with the application early and ensures that quality products are delivered to the customer. Continuous Monitoring Continuous monitoring is the most crucial part of app development operations. It is the process of monitoring and identifying the compliance issues and security risks in each stage of DevOps and IT operations. Continuous monitoring helps to track and resolve software issues in real-time. Continuous Delivering Continuous delivery is the software development practice that is used to develop, test, configure and deploy from a build to a production server. It helps to reduce the deploying time at the same time allowing the development team to deploy the new features fast & securely. How is DevOps Approaches Beneficial in App Development Process The DevOps approach offers a lot of benefits to the app development process. Here, are listed some main aspects for how DevOps approaches are beneficial in the app development lifecycle. Reducing the time for releasing The DevOps technologies eliminate the time-consuming task for the app development process, instantly reducing the overall app deployment

  3. time. Additionally, it allows the interchange of information and leads to a faster release time. Developing of Advanced App The DevOps services aim to create new innovative applications that help to enhance the user experience. It requires total visibility, interaction, and collaboration to achieve this goal. The use of DevOps in the mobile app development process provides instant alerts and is beneficial for bug removal, faster updates, and improving user engagement. Quality Control DevOps strategies help to maintain the quality of software development, effective collaboration, valuable monitoring, and overall success of the app. It can view the complete code from beginning to end, including any changes made during the process. Ignoring Process Delays With the use of DevOps approaches in the app development process, we can avoid a variety of delaying factors. It is listed below: ● Irregular development process ● Lack of ownership ● Manual testing process ● Instability in workflow ● Poor communication. The Automation Promotes Innovation DevOps technologies offer automation tools, which contribute to quicker identification and elimination of app issues. Moreover, it saves time and allows the developer's team to design new innovative project features. Eliminating the errors and barriers The use of DevOps methods in mobile app development removes several faults and barriers such as manual processing, an unsatisfactory

  4. development environment, the absence of operational guidelines, and a lack of ownership. Conclusion Finally, we have discussed the DevOps approach is very essential to creating successful mobile apps. In today’s world, DevOps technologies are becoming the most popular approach in the IT industry since it provides faster & high-quality solutions in every firm. As a consequence, the role of the DevOps services is very important for the smooth running of your mobile application process.

More Related